[Beowulf] Lowered latency with multi-rail IB?

John Hearns hearnsj at googlemail.com
Fri Mar 27 09:55:36 PDT 2009

>From the blurb on SGI MPT -(their ICE systems have multirail)


SGI MPT utilizes multiple InfiniBand rails to perform message
pathway distribution and message striping. Message pathway
distribution is done by strategically mapping individual routes
(source to destination) to the available rails. Since routes are
mapped to different rails, more aggregate bandwidth is available
in situations where many MPI processes are communicating
at the same time. SGI MPT performs message striping
by sending portions of large messages on each rail in parallel
with the effect of nearly doubling the effective MPI point-topoint

